Output e61f4e97106006113498df34385f1b93a1c78e6e8e17a506d64b5f8145aa3998:3

value
118193157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07635cf16d7fc37591de03e510e9ac321cf934f OP_EQUAL
address
3KEfGmDtQK3rs4aJQkGh9km4EsztNippDp
transaction
e61f4e97106006113498df34385f1b93a1c78e6e8e17a506d64b5f8145aa3998
confirmations
273054
spent
true